Virginia Giuffre’s Memoir Exposes a Journey of Courage Against Powerful Figures
NEW YORK — A shiver ran through readers worldwide as they discovered the harrowing trajectory of Virginia Giuffre’s life in her memoir, Nobody’s Girl. What begins as the story of an all-American childhood abruptly shattered at age seven evolves into a chilling account of exploitation in the gilded halls of Mar-a-Lago, where Giuffre claims she encountered Ghislaine Maxwell’s predatory influence as a teenager.
Giuffre’s narrative is not merely a recounting of trauma. It is a testament to the resilience of a young woman navigating a world dominated by men of extraordinary wealth and power. The memoir chronicles her early vulnerability, the manipulations she endured, and the astonishing resourcefulness she exhibited in reclaiming agency over her life. Readers are left both horrified by the systemic abuse she endured and awed by her courage in confronting it.

Key passages detail how Giuffre, once penniless and facing unimaginable obstacles, ultimately forced an end to the cycle of abuse orchestrated by Epstein and Maxwell. The memoir illustrates her meticulous collection of evidence, her courage in confronting perpetrators, and her unwavering commitment to justice, despite facing threats and attempts to silence her. Legal experts note that her efforts contributed to one of the most high-profile legal reckonings of the past two decades, reinforcing the power of survivor testimony in holding the powerful accountable.
